The voltmeter is a simple device used to measure voltage or potential difference. Take a 9 Volt battery. If we connect it to a voltmeter the reading could be either +9 V or - 9 V. What makes one of the leads of voltmeter different from the other one such that the voltage reading can be negative? Current is actually electrons flowing from low to high potential

At times I am still confused about the concept of negative voltage. Given a circuit, we can choose any point and make it the reference point. That means that the voltage at that point can be called zero even if we don't connect that point with Earth ground, correct? Other points in the circuit can be at a positive or negative voltage. Is that all there is to say about negative voltage? We could get by without negative voltage by properly choosing the zero point potential. Why don't we do that?

fisico30 said:
Given a circuit, we can choose any point and make it the reference point. That means that the voltage at that point can be called zero even if we don't connect that point with Earth ground, correct? Other points in the circuit can be at a positive or negative voltage. Is that all there is to say about negative voltage?
Yes.
We could get by without negative voltage by properly choosing the zero point potential. Why don't we do that?
How would we do that and what benefit would there be? I suppose a digital multimeter could be made to give an error message instead of a negative voltage reading, but that would just make it less useful.
 
If you were to build a house on top of a mountain, which would be better
1. Specify the heights of the floors and basement as heights above sea level.
2. Take the ground floor as zero and have positive heights to the upper stories and a negative height for the basement/
?
That is your question, re-stated in terms of gravitational potential rather than electric potential. Does that not show that Negative Voltages are useful?
